Marco Moreno Ojeda (born 31 July 2001) is a Spanish footballer currently playing as a centre-back for Farense.
Moreno is a youth product of his local club Las Palmas, before moving to the youth academy of Atlético Madrid in 2016 as a U17. [1] He worked his way up their youth categories, before moving to their reserves in 2020. He was called up to train with the senior team for the 2021 preseason. [2] On 6 April 2022, he signed a professional contract with the club until 2026. [3] Eventually becoming captain of the reserves, he ended up staying with Atlético Madrid's youth setup for 8 years. [4] On 15 June 2024, Moreno transferred to the Portuguese Primeira Liga club Farense on a 3-year contract; Atletico retained a buyback clause and 50% of sell-on fee. [5]
Moreno is a youth international for Spain, having played up to the Spain U17s in February 2018. [6]
